Nathalie Samson is a scholar working on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Pharmacy. According to data from OpenAlex, Nathalie Samson has authored 56 papers receiving a total of 487 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 43 papers in Endocrine and Autonomic Systems, 29 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 14 papers in Pharmacy. Recurrent topics in Nathalie Samson’s work include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(43 papers),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(20 papers) and Infant Health and Development (14 papers). Nathalie Samson is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ience of respiration and sleep (43 papers), Neonatal Respiratory Health Research (20 papers) and Infant Health and Development (14 papers). Nathalie Samson collaborates with scholars based in Canada, France and Australia. Nathalie Samson's co-authors include Jean‐Paul Praud, Marie St‐Hilaire, D. Djeddi, Élise Nsegbe and Alain Beuchée and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Applied Physiology and Critical Care Medicine.
